Water Bars | Reduce Driveway & Trail Washouts | Erosion
How I reduced washouts on steep gravel drives and trails using water bars. This is a very basic way solve what can be a troublesome issue. Logging trail washouts can lead to loss of soil. Hopefully this will help someone. This is not a perfect solution, yet it does help.
